Transaction 2d980bb37fec811cfe101009c4820d9f751afd09776a7f45e26b73b26b85dc75

1 Input
1 Outputs
  • 2d980bb37fec811cfe101009c4820d9f751afd09776a7f45e26b73b26b85dc75:0
  • value  23317196
    address  37cUrgNFT7hv5XwdQKhW3z6fJbK2wUycxv